"Shelving store"
All cities
Сhoice insight
Home
Cities
Framingham
Shelving store
NEO Interiors
NEO Interiors
277 Worcester Rd, Framingham, MA 01701, United States
Appearance
Photos
Information
Working hours
Services
Similar organizations
Appearance
Photos
Information
31
Photos
Address:
277 Worcester Rd, Framingham, MA 01701, United States
Site:
http://neointeriors.com/
Phone:
+1 800-636-7928
Top stores:
Music Maker Anaheim Hills
System Source Furniture
Fastener Express
Edit info
Last News:
numotion albuquerque nm
pape material handling fontana ca
6311 knott ave buena park ca 90620
paper crown waco
roofline san jose
210 autohaus
egi printing and graphics gaithersburg
Categories
Interior designer
Kitchen furniture store
Shelving store
Working hours
Monday:
Closed
Tuesday:
10AM–6PM
Wednesday:
10AM–6PM
Thursday:
10AM–6PM
Friday:
10AM–5PM
Saturday:
12–5PM
Sunday:
Closed
Similar organizations